Be Bold by MARIA CHER.: A Sweet Statement
Be Bold by MARIA CHER. is a feminine fragrance that leans into sweetness with a confident twist. Its composition centers on three key notes: pistachio, caramel, and coconut.
The opening wraps you in a creamy sweetness, with pistachio adding a nutty, smooth touch. Caramel soon follows, bringing a warm, sugary richness that evokes decadent desserts. Coconut then softens the blend with a tropical, lactonic feel, leaving a pleasant and lasting trail.
Women who enjoy sweet, creamy, and gourmand fragrances, and who want a perfume with personality for daily wear or special occasions.
Be Bold is a deliciously daring fragrance, perfect for leaving a memorable impression with a comforting sweetness.

When I tried this perfume on my skin, I expected something very gourmand. I didn’t dislike it, but it feels like a soapy pistachio; at one point I even thought it could have jasmine or some white floral. It feels like a shampoo that smells like pistachio, super weird.
Honestly, I was surprised that I liked it. It’s not mind-blowing either, I guess I just didn’t have expectations for it. You can feel the creaminess of the coconut, and it lasts well.
For me, this perfume smells like a small freshly baked lemon cake: sweet and very comforting, with a gourmand feel that’s easy to enjoy. As for performance, the opening is quite strong. It makes itself known immediately upon application and leaves a marked sillage; it’s one of those perfumes that people around you can perceive without needing to be very close. However, after about two hours, it starts to lose intensity. It doesn’t change in an unpleasant way or become heavy; it simply becomes softer, so if you want to maintain that initial presence, you’ll probably need a touch-up in the middle of the evening. I see it as a clearly youthful perfume, ideal for daytime wear, although it can also work for an informal outing. It seems versatile for both summer and winter, since its sweetness isn’t overwhelming. It doesn’t convey a serious or elegant image; rather, its personality is tender, sweet, and likable.
